    Shoreditch communal blocks are some of the most architecturally interesting in London. Many are warehouse conversions from the late-1990s and 2000s with original cast-iron columns, exposed brick walls, polished concrete floors and oversized industrial windows — character that residents pay a premium for, and that needs the right cleaning approach to preserve.

    Polished concrete dulls quickly under wrong-pH cleaner and never fully recovers. Exposed brick collects dust at every joint. Cast-iron columns rust under standing water. Our Shoreditch communal team uses pH-neutral, low-residue products on concrete, soft-brush detailing on brick, and dry-cloth-only on cast-iron — which is the only way these features stay looking the way the architect designed.
